What is Workspace in Robotics?

At its core, workspace refers to the physical limitations of a robot's operational area. Picture this: a robotic arm in a factory. Its workspace is the volume within which it can stretch its arm, grab components, and carry out tasks. If it’s attempting to pick up a tool that lies outside of its workspace, well, let’s just say that’s a recipe for disaster!

Every robot has a unique workspace defined by various factors, like its design and joint configuration. It's a bit like a bird in a cage—you want to make sure it has enough space to flutter without hitting any bars!

Why is Understanding Workspace Vital?

Understanding the workspace is crucial for a few reasons:

  1. Task Efficiency: Knowing a robot's physical limitations helps programmers assign tasks that it can actually handle. Tasks outside its workspace simply won’t happen, and we all know robots can’t just stretch their arms like we can!
  2. Collision Avoidance: Imagine a busy assembly line where multiple robots are working in tandem. If one robot’s workspace overlaps with another's, you could have a mechanical catastrophe on your hands! Proper knowledge of workspaces helps in designing systems that communicate and collaborate without bumping into one another.
  3. Design Optimization: When engineers consider a robot's workspace early in the design phase, they can optimize the robot for maximum effectiveness and efficiency. It’s all about making sure those robotic arms are reaching for the right things!

The Many Shapes of Workspace

Now, let’s think about how workspace isn’t a one-size-fits-all concept. Robotics covers a vast array of industries and applications—from autonomous vehicles to robotic arms in manufacturing. Each requires different workspace considerations:

  • Industrial Robots: These often have a cylindrical or rectangular workspace based on where they need to function most effectively on factory floors.
  • Mobile Robots: Think about delivery drones or autonomous floor cleaners. Their workspace is expansive, as it needs to cover a wide area to navigate obstacles.
  • Collaborative Robots: These robots, often found in environments with human interaction, might have a designated workspace that changes based on proximity to people. Smart, right?
